# Service Accounts: String Extraction

The `extract-i18n` script pulls translatable strings from all Bramblewick repos and pushes them to the Glossa service. It runs under the `i18n-extractor` service account. Do not run it under your personal account; Glossa rate-limits individual users aggressively. The account has write access to the staging catalog only. Set the token in your shell before invoking the script. The current staging token is below.

API key for kahap-kafog: zpat15_6qzxZ7YR8aDwjmp

## Releases

Heads up for reviewers: starting with v4.0, the Proffle user-profile store is sharded across twelve partitions, so release artifacts now bundle per-shard migration manifests. Each bundle is signed before it leaves the Grelda build farm — nothing unsigned should ever reach staging. To verify a release tarball yourself, check it against the key below.

deploy key for yadup-badug: bky6_rLH3qD

Subject: DR drill — string extraction script

Hi Tomas, as part of next week's disaster-recovery drill for Lingopress, we'll rebuild the translation-string extraction tooling from the cold backup. Please review the restore steps before Thursday: the script, its glossary cache, and the CI hook all come from one encrypted snapshot. Restoration can't proceed until the snapshot is unlocked, so I'm including the recovery passphrase immediately below for the drill.

vault phrase of yadug-haweg = holath-ulaath

**Q: How do I use `tailfin` to follow production logs?**

The `tailfin` CLI streams logs from the Ostermere cluster with service and severity filters. It requires an authenticated session, which expires after twelve hours. Note that replaying historical logs needs elevated access. To restore a broken session without re-enrolling, provide the recovery passphrase below.

recovery phrase for yajof-bagap: oliwyn-ulaael